Emergency Preparedness Program
The COVID-19 pandemic, major floods, and wildfires have made businesses aware they need to plan and be prepared for unexpected times and emergencies. The Emergency Preparedness Program will give Alberta entrepreneurs the tools and knowledge they need to mitigate the effects of any future business interruptions.
Program participants will receive a total of 3 hours of one-on-one support from a small business expert and work together to complete a plan that will prepare them for any unexpected events that may lie ahead for their business.

Who Is This Program For?
This program is for existing small businesses in Alberta that want to be ready and prepared for any business interruptions that may arise.
Eligibility criteria:
- You are an Alberta-based business
- You have a registered sole proprietorship, partnership, or corporate business that has been operating for more than one year
- You are actively seeking improvements to your business operations and planning
- You’re willing to commit to 3 one-hour sessions, plus any additional time to work on tasks assigned

FAQ
Is there a cost to partake in the sessions?
There is no financial cost. However, participants are expected to commit a significant amount of time to complete their emergency preparedness plan and any additional work given to them by their strategist.
Who is this program for?
Small business owners and entrepreneurs who have run a small business in Alberta for at least the past year. Their businesses have been impacted by the COVID-19 pandemic and they are currently seeking solutions and figuring out how to position their businesses for optimal recovery.
Does this program offer any financial support to individuals who are looking for financing options?
No, the program is designed to help entrepreneurs be resilient and prepared for any future business interruptions.
How many hours would I need to commit to be a part of this program?
There will be a total of 3 hours of session time. All participants must commit to attending these sessions and completing the work assigned to be part of the program.
Where will the sessions be held?
The sessions will be held virtually so that wherever you are in the province, you can get access to this vital support.
